Summary     : Convenience libraries sitting on top of libxcb
Description :
The xcb-util module provides a number of libraries which sit on top of
libxcb, the core X protocol library, and some of the extension
libraries. These experimental libraries provide convenience functions
and interfaces which make the raw X protocol more usable. Some of the
libraries also provide client-side code which is not strictly part of
the X protocol but which have traditionally been provided by Xlib.

Update Information:

- add a useful common header with common function/define  - event: add functions
to convert event/errors to labels  - wm: remove  - icccm: add
xcb_get_wm_class_from_reply()  - keysyms: fix xcb_key_symbols_get_keycode() API
- keysyms: bump version  - event: simplify proto  - event: add error values  -
event: add define to get request and error types
